Since version 4.4, the Bible and font files are not stored in the device’s shared storage ‘bible/yes’ or ‘bible/fonts’ folders. They are moved to the app’s internal storage to prevent other apps from messing up with the files, e.g. Clean Master and whatever cleaner that is supposed to clean unwanted files but also deletes your Bible files.
Since version 4.5, we trimmed the list of versions that is downloadable from the version list screen. It is because, other than the problem of maintaining it, also the problem of people and organizations claiming that they have the right to claim as the owner a derived version of the Word of God by means of “copyright issues” etc.
